- 博客(12)
- 资源 (1)
- 收藏
- 关注
原创 CompletableFuture异步
异步就是使用的线程,创建的时候使用 new 一个 Runnable,默认底层使用ForkJoinPool线程池。CompletableFuture会从全局ForkJoinPool.commonPool()线程池获取来执行这些任务,当然, 你也可以创建一个线程池,并将其传递给runAsync() 和supplyAsync()方法,以使它们在从你指定的线程池获得的线程中执行任务。CompletableFuture API中的所有方法都有两种变体,一种是接受传入的Executor参数作为指定的线程池,而另一个
2024-04-10 15:04:04 892
原创 子节点通过递归找到所有的父节点
list.add(new School(1,"张三丰",0));list.add(new School(2,"张无忌",1));list.add(new School(3,"张翠山",2));list.add(new School(4,"殷梨亭",3));list.add(new School(5,"俞莲舟",3));list.add(new School(6,"宋远桥",4));list.add(new School(7,"宋远桥",5));//这是数据库查询出的数据。
2023-12-22 14:56:23 445
原创 js与jq的不同写法
jquery就是一个第三方插件,或叫js库,或叫js框架,其实就是一个.js文件。在网站上,常会看见如"日期"、广告栏等各种小插件,t2.val("念念");//对象.方法(参数)使用jquery需要导入jquery的js文件。jquery的语法 和js有些不同。这些内容一般都有第三方来提供。js我们又叫做 原生js。-- 导入js文件 -->
2023-02-27 19:40:58 28
原创 【无标题】
你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,帮助你用它写博客:撤销:Ctrl/Command + Z重做:Ctrl/Command + Y加粗:Ctrl/Command + B斜体:Ctrl/Command + I标题:Ctrl/Command + S
2023-02-27 19:32:45 20
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人